The Illusion of “All-in-One” and the Reality of Specialization
Most HR software providers offer a suite of features designed to cover broad requirements. They aim to be a generalist solution. However, no single platform can be best-in-class at everything. For instance, a system excellent at payroll might offer basic recruiting tools, but it won’t have the nuanced capabilities of a dedicated Applicant Tracking System (ATS) tailored for specific industries or complex hiring processes. Similarly, a robust HRIS (Human Resources Information System) might lack advanced analytics or specialized onboarding automation that could dramatically reduce administrative burden.
This is where add-ons and integrations become indispensable. They allow you to augment your core system with specialized tools that excel in their specific domain, whether it’s sophisticated background checks, AI-driven candidate sourcing, employee engagement platforms, or advanced performance management. The goal isn’t just to add more tools, but to create a synergistic environment where each component enhances the others, eliminating data silos and redundant tasks.

Enhancing Core HR Functions
Consider the impact on core HR functions. Integrating your HRIS with a dedicated payroll provider ensures accurate data flow, reducing errors and compliance risks. Connecting it to a comprehensive learning management system (LMS) streamlines employee training and development tracking. Even something as fundamental as employee onboarding can be revolutionized by integrating an e-signature platform with your HR portal, creating a paperless, efficient, and consistent experience.

The Pitfalls of Poorly Managed Add-Ons
However, simply adding more software isn’t the answer. Without a strategic framework, more tools can lead to more complexity, more broken workflows, and more frustration. The common pitfalls include:
- Data Duplication & Inconsistency: Information entered in one system not syncing correctly to another, leading to errors and wasted time.
- Security Gaps: Unsecured connections between platforms creating vulnerabilities.
- Integration Debt: Accumulation of custom, brittle integrations that are difficult to maintain or scale.
- Vendor Lock-in: Becoming overly reliant on a single vendor’s ecosystem, limiting future flexibility.
